Description
<jats:title>Abstract</jats:title> <jats:p>The mechanism of the homolytic substitution reaction of anthrone with 1-cyano-1-methylethyl radicals has been discussed on the basis of kinetic isotope effects as well as CIDNP. Under non-basic conditions the abstraction-combination mechanism is suggested, whereas the addition-disproportionation mechanism via anthranol prevails under basic conditions.</jats:p>
